+# Fission: Java and JVM-Jersey Environment
+
+This is the JVM (Jersey based) environment for Fission.
+
+It's a Docker image containing a OpenJDK8 runtime, along with a
+dynamic loader. A few dependencies are included in the
+pom.xml file.
+
+Unlike the other [JVM environment](../jvm) which is based on the Spring framework, this environment uses Jersey.
+
+Looking for ready-to-run examples? See the [JVM examples directory](../../examples/jvm-jersey).
+
+## Customizing this image
+
+To add package dependencies, edit pom.xml to add what you
+need, and rebuild this image (instructions below).
+
+## Rebuilding and pushing the image
+
+You'll need access to a Docker registry to push the image: you can
+sign up for Docker hub at hub.docker.com, or use registries from
+gcr.io, quay.io, etc. Let's assume you're using a docker hub account
+called USER. Build and push the image to the the registry:
+
+```
+ docker build -t USER/jvm-jersey-env . && docker push USER/jvm-jersey-env
+```
+
+You can also create environment image based on JVM 11 using Dockerfile-11 in this directory.
+
+## Using the image in fission
+
+You can add this customized image to fission with "fission env
+create":
+
+```
+ fission env create --name jvm --image USER/jvm-jersey-env
+```
+
+Or, if you already have an environment, you can update its image:
+
+```
+ fission env update --name jvm --image USER/jvm-jersey-env
+```
+
+After this, fission functions that have the env parameter set to the
+same environment name as this command will use this environment.
+
+## Web Server Framework
+
+JVM Jersey environment uses an embedded Jetty HTTP server by default, as can be seen in the pom.xml file.
+
+```
+
+ org.eclipse.jetty
+ jetty-server
+ 9.0.4.v20130625
+
+
+ org.eclipse.jetty
+ jetty-servlet
+ 9.0.4.v20130625
+
+```
+
+## Java and JVM builder
+
+There are two JVM environment builder based on OpenJDK8 and OpenJDK 11 and using Maven 3.5.4. The default build command runs `mvn clean package` and uses the target/*with-dependencies.jar file for function. The default build command can be overridden as long as the uber jar file is copied to ${DEPLOY_PKG}.

+# Hello World in JVM/Java on Fission
+
+The `io.fission.HelloWorld.java` class is a very simple fission function that implements `io.fission.Function` and says "Hello, World!" .
+
+## Building and deploying using Fission
+
+Fission's builder can be used to create the binary artifact from source code. Create an environment with builder image and then create a package.
+
+```
+$ zip -r java-src-pkg.zip *
+$ fission env create --name java --image fission/jvm-env --version 2 --keeparchive --builder fission/jvm-builder
+$ fission package create --sourcearchive java-src-pkg.zip --env java
+java-src-pkg-zip-tvd0
+$ fission package info --name java-src-pkg-zip-tvd0
+Name: java-src-pkg-zip-tvd0
+Environment: java
+Status: succeeded
+Build Logs:
+[INFO] Scanning for projects...
+[INFO]
+[INFO] -----------------------< io.fission:hello-world >-----------------------
+[INFO] Building hello-world 1.0-SNAPSHOT
+[INFO] --------------------------------[ jar ]---------------------------------
+```
+
+Once package's status is `succeeded` then that package can be used to create and execute a function.
+
+```
+$ fission fn create --name hello --pkg java-src-pkg-zip-tvd0 --env java --entrypoint io.fission.HelloWorld
+$ fission fn test --name hello
+Hello World!
+```
+
+## Building locally and deploying with Fission
+
+You can build the jar file in one of the two ways below based on your setup:
+
+- You can use docker without the need to install JDK and Maven to build the jar file from source code:
+
+```bash
+$ bash -x ./build.sh
+
+```
+- If you have JDK and Maven installed, you can directly build the JAR file using command:
+
+```
+$ mvn clean package
+```
+
+Both of above steps will generate a target subdirectory which has the archive `target/hello-world-1.0-SNAPSHOT-jar-with-dependencies.jar` which will be used for creating function.
+
+- The archive created above will be used as a deploy package when creating the function.
+
+```
+$ fission env create --name jvm --image fission/jvm-env --version 2 --keeparchive=true
+$ fission fn create --name hello --deploy target/hello-world-1.0-SNAPSHOT-jar-with-dependencies.jar --env jvm --entrypoint io.fission.HelloWorld
+$ fission route create --function hello --url /hellop --method GET
+$ fission fn test --name hello
+Hello World!
+```

+Fission Specs
+=============
+
+This is a set of specifications for a Fission app. This includes functions,
+environments, and triggers; we collectively call these things "resources".
+
+How to use these specs
+----------------------
+
+These specs are handled with the 'fission spec' command. See 'fission spec --help'.
+
+'fission spec apply' will "apply" all resources specified in this directory to your
+cluster. That means it checks what resources exist on your cluster, what resources are
+specified in the specs directory, and reconciles the difference by creating, updating or
+deleting resources on the cluster.
+
+'fission spec apply' will also package up your source code (or compiled binaries) and
+upload the archives to the cluster if needed. It uses 'ArchiveUploadSpec' resources in
+this directory to figure out which files to archive.
+
+You can use 'fission spec apply --watch' to watch for file changes and continuously keep
+the cluster updated.
+
+You can add YAMLs to this directory by writing them manually, but it's easier to generate
+them. Use 'fission function create --spec' to generate a function spec,
+'fission environment create --spec' to generate an environment spec, and so on.
+
+You can edit any of the files in this directory, except 'fission-deployment-config.yaml',
+which contains a UID that you should never change. To apply your changes simply use
+'fission spec apply'.
+
+fission-deployment-config.yaml
+------------------------------
+
+fission-deployment-config.yaml contains a UID. This UID is what fission uses to correlate
+resources on the cluster to resources in this directory.
+
+All resources created by 'fission spec apply' are annotated with this UID. Resources on
+the cluster that are _not_ annotated with this UID are never modified or deleted by
+fission.
